Pyecharts柱形图技术深入分析我国各省市GDP排名,通过可缩放特性助力数据可视化,为读者提供直观、动态的GDP分布图解。
本文目录导读:
随着我国经济的快速发展,各地区间的经济实力差距日益凸显,为了更好地了解我国各省市的经济状况,本文将利用Pyecharts库制作柱形图,以直观的方式展示我国各省市GDP排名情况,通过分析这些数据,我们可以洞察我国经济发展的趋势,为政策制定提供有力支持。
Pyecharts简介
Pyecharts是一个基于Python的图表可视化库,支持多种图表类型,如柱形图、折线图、饼图等,它具有简单易用、可视化效果出色、跨平台等特点,是进行数据可视化分析的理想选择。
制作柱形图
1、导入Pyecharts库
图片来源于网络,如有侵权联系删除
我们需要导入Pyecharts库,以便使用其提供的功能。
from pyecharts.charts import Bar from pyecharts import options as opts
2、准备数据
我们需要准备用于制作柱形图的数据,本文以我国31个省市2019年GDP排名为例,数据来源于国家统计局。
data = [ ("北京", 32410.0), ("天津", 18663.4), ("河北", 35781.5), ("山西", 13386.0), ("内蒙古", 18303.0), ("辽宁", 22909.0), ("吉林", 13951.5), ("黑龙江", 15918.0), ("上海", 38155.0), ("江苏", 99695.4), ("浙江", 62353.0), ("安徽", 39926.8), ("福建", 5650.0), ("江西", 3553.0), ("山东", 71026.5), ("河南", 49786.0), ("湖北", 56331.0), ("湖南", 41131.3), ("广东", 110856.0), ("广西", 39150.0), ("海南", 9401.0), ("重庆", 30718.0), ("四川", 42386.0), ("贵州", 16762.0), ("云南", 18604.0), ("西藏", 1462.0), ("陕西", 26654.0), ("甘肃", 10939.0), ("青海", 6534.0), ("宁夏", 5318.0), ("新疆", 9519.0) ]
3、创建柱形图对象
创建一个柱形图对象,并设置图表的标题、坐标轴名称等配置项。
图片来源于网络,如有侵权联系删除
bar = Bar() bar.add_xaxis([item[0] for item in data]) bar.add_yaxis("GDP(亿元)", [item[1] for item in data]) bar.set_global_opts(title_opts=opts.TitleOpts(title="2019年中国各省市GDP排名"))
4、渲染图表
将柱形图对象渲染成HTML页面,以便在网页上展示。
bar.render("china_gdp_rank.html")
分析柱形图
通过观察柱形图,我们可以得出以下结论:
1、广东省GDP总量遥遥领先,位居全国第一,其次是江苏省和山东省。
2、东部沿海地区经济实力雄厚,GDP总量排名靠前,而中西部地区经济相对较弱。
图片来源于网络,如有侵权联系删除
3、各省市GDP总量差距较大,部分省份的GDP总量甚至超过了部分国家的GDP总量。
本文利用Pyecharts库制作了2019年中国各省市GDP排名的柱形图,直观地展示了我国各省市的经济状况,通过分析这些数据,我们可以更好地了解我国经济发展的趋势,为政策制定提供有力支持,在今后的工作中,我们将继续关注我国各省市的经济动态,为大家提供更多有价值的数据分析。
评论列表